html如何查找元素位置

使用JavaScript的getBoundingClientRect()方法可以获取元素的位置信息,包括x、y坐标以及宽度和高度。

HTML如何查找元素位置

单元1:使用ID查找元素位置

- 步骤1:在HTML文档中,为要查找的元素添加一个唯一的ID属性。

- 步骤2:使用JavaScript代码中的getElementById()方法来获取该元素。

- 步骤3:通过offsetTopoffsetLeft属性获取元素相对于其定位父级的位置。

单元2:使用类名查找元素位置

- 步骤1:在HTML文档中,为要查找的元素添加一个类名。

- 步骤2:使用JavaScript代码中的getElementsByClassName()方法来获取该元素。

- 步骤3:遍历返回的节点列表,并使用offsetTopoffsetLeft属性获取每个元素的位置。

单元3:使用标签名查找元素位置

- 步骤1:在HTML文档中,确定要查找的元素的标签名。

- 步骤2:使用JavaScript代码中的getElementsByTagName()方法来获取该元素。

- 步骤3:遍历返回的节点列表,并使用offsetTopoffsetLeft属性获取每个元素的位置。

单元4:使用CSS选择器查找元素位置

- 步骤1:在HTML文档中,确定要查找的元素的CSS选择器。

- 步骤2:使用JavaScript代码中的querySelector()querySelectorAll()方法来获取该元素。

- 步骤3:通过访问返回的节点对象的属性来获取元素的位置信息。

问题与解答:

问题1:如何在HTML中使用JavaScript查找元素的父级元素?

解答:可以使用元素的parentNode属性来获取其父级元素,如果要获取id为"myElement"的元素的父级元素,可以使用以下代码:var parent = document.getElementById("myElement").parentNode;

问题2:如何在HTML中使用JavaScript查找元素的子元素?

解答:可以使用元素的childNodes属性来获取其子元素,如果要获取id为"myElement"的元素的第一个子元素,可以使用以下代码:var firstChild = document.getElementById("myElement").firstChild;

本文标题:html如何查找元素位置
转载注明:http://www.shufengxianlan.com/qtweb/news11/434061.html

网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等

广告

声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联